Sign in / Register
Add a New Business
Add
The International Association of Lions Clubs 257 Alcester Road South, Birmingham, West midlands B146DT
TH
TH
The International Association of Lions Clubs
257 Alcester Road South, Birmingham, West midlands, B146DT
🇬🇧
Unclaimed
Contact Details
Phone:
0121-441-4544